目前我正在使用DDsteps作为我的单元测试的数据驱动测试框架。除了将DateTime数据插入数据库之外,它工作得很好。
示例数据输入行(存储在excel中):
APS_ID99个$ {} my.unique_four_digitsAPS_LOGIN_DT3/21/2007 8:52
DDsteps将生成此SQL以加载日期时间字段:
insert into MySchema.Applications (APS_ID, APS_LOGIN_DT) values (?, ?)
insert into MySchema.Applications (APS_ID, APS_LOGIN_DT) values ('993919', '2007-03-21')
如何让DDsteps识别输入数据行上的时间戳?
发布于 2018-08-08 12:53:08
快速浏览一下DDSteps网站,它看起来是在引擎盖下使用DbUnit。你使用的数据库服务器是什么?我不得不使用OracleDataTypeFactory让DbUnit接受日期时间。
https://stackoverflow.com/questions/-100008760
复制相似问题